We ordered take out as we are travelling with our dog and wouldn’t leave him at the hotel. The Caesar salad was perfect. Real bacon and lots of it, lots of cheese, croutons, it could not have been better. The margarite pizza was thin crusted,full of flavour. The seafood linguine had scallops,crab and plump shrimp. Dessert…the carrot cake cheesecake was “ to die for” according to my sister. The limoncello cheesecake was light, citrusy and melted on the tongue. If I lived in Moncton this would be my choice for Italian.

Great dining experience. The food was delicious,the service great. We loved the atmosphere and decor upstairs, one of the best rooms we’ve ever been in and will choose to be seated there each time we go. My wife got the Classic Lasagna for 21 and I got the Chicken parmigiana for 26. Both were very good with large portions especially the chicken parmigiana that could have served two people. Lots of yummy dessert to choose from if you have any room left.
